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Rafael Sasso

Asp.Net + XML

Recommended Posts

Bom dia pessoal, alguém sabe como verificar se um nó existe no XML?

 

Vou mostrar um exemplo.

 

<produtos>
 <produto>
   <id_produto>17145</id_produto>
   <descricao> ###### </descricao>
   <categoria> ###### </categoria>
 </produto>
 <produto>
   <id_produto>17145</id_produto>
   <descricao> ###### </descricao>
 </produto>
<produtos>

 

No msm XML tem uma parte que nao aparece o nó "<categoria>", ai ocorre um erro na leitura.

 

Como faço pra verificar se em determinado ponto da leitura, se existe ou nao esse nó "<categoria>" ?

 

Obrigado.

Compartilhar este post


Link para o post
Compartilhar em outros sites

Existem formas distintas para ler o xml. Uma dessas é essa:

http://www.csharp-examples.net/xml-nodes-by-name/

 

Acredito que lendo pelo nome, você consiga testar, ou na pior das hipóteses trabalhar com o try.

 

Abraços...

Compartilhar este post


Link para o post
Compartilhar em outros sites

Existem formas distintas para ler o xml. Uma dessas é essa:

http://www.csharp-examples.net/xml-nodes-by-name/

 

Acredito que lendo pelo nome, você consiga testar, ou na pior das hipóteses trabalhar com o try.

 

Abraços...

 

 

A leitura está feita já...o que eu precisava era apenas um IF + ou - assim:

 

If node("<categoria>") existe Then
 continuar..
End If

 

nao consigo fazer esse teste, pois quando nao encontra já ocorre o erro.

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.